One scene in the TV show ER, years ago, had a Latino patient returning to the hospital with some kind of poisoning. They figured out he had taken WAY too much of the prescribed medicine.
He had taken eleven pills when he should have taken one per day. The instructions said something like "take one pill once per day."
"Once" is the Spanish word for eleven. Take one pill eleven times per day.
